How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Maple Shade?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Maple Shade Studio Apartments | $1,727 | $1,394 | $2,443 |
| Maple Shade 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,049 | $1,044 | $5,970 |
| Maple Shade 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,617 | $1,249 | $6,874 |
| Maple Shade 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,601 | $1,439 | $10,000+ |

Largest Available Maple Shade and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Maple Shade, NJ is found at Siena Luxury Residences - A 55+ Community in the West Moorestown neighborhood and is 1,873 square feet priced from $2,969. The Grand Cherry Hill in the Cherry Hill Haddonfield neighborhood has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,620 square feet and currently listed start at $2,474.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Maple Shade: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Siena Luxury Residences - A 55+ Community | Mirabella I | 1,873 Sq Ft | $2,969 |
| The Grand Cherry Hill | Three Bedroom/Two Bath | 1,620 Sq Ft | $2,474 |
| Colonials Apartment Homes | Three Bedroom 2 Bath - 1,342 sqft | 1,342 Sq Ft | $2,830 |
Cheapest Available Maple Shade and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of March 14, 2026 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Maple Shade, NJ is the Three Bedroom/Two Bath Model starting from $2,474 at The Grand Cherry Hill in the Cherry Hill Haddonfield neighborhood. The second most affordable Maple Shade 3 Bedroom is the Three Bedroom 2 Bath - 1,342 sqft Model at Colonials Apartment Homes starting at $2,830 in the West Moorestown neighborhood.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Maple Shade is currently $3,601.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Maple Shade:
